Transaction 3a60e24d8c020b59242d0c6b2a2214c156d9e86715de269ea99108a50000f0b4
1 Input
1 Output
-
3a60e24d8c020b59242d0c6b2a2214c156d9e86715de269ea99108a50000f0b4:0
- value
- 20175814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5833031645add16a223e5068f875b2645b4bd6c9 OP_EQUAL
- address
- 39jNVodbdoNyTpwdr7bEQEFou3wfnEXr4m